Billy Bennett Adams III murdered his pregnant girlfriend Alana Sims, 22, three days after he was acquitted for killing Trevon Albury and Daniel Thompson, police said. (Mugshot: Hillsborough County Sheriff’s Office)

Prosecutors are seeking the death penalty against a man who allegedly murdered his pregnant girlfriend just a few days after jurors acquitted him in another double homicide. Cops in Tampa, Florida, previously said Billy Bennett Adams III, 25, lured out Alana Sims, 22, only to shoot and kill her because he apparently did not want to be in her life and was not ready to have a child.

“The capital felony was a homicide and was committed in a cold, calculated, and premeditated manner without any pretense of moral or legal justification,” said the filing on Friday from the State Attorney’s Office of the 13th Judicial Circuit.

Sims was five months pregnant.

“The victim of the capital felony was a person less than 12 years of age,” prosecutors wrote of her unborn child.

Adams pleaded not guilty last month to a count each of murder in the first degree and killing of an unborn child by injury to mother.
